隐私合规实践:如何检测第三方SDK调用的隐私权限

作者:蛮不讲李2024.08.16 17:10浏览量:14

简介:本文介绍了隐私合规的重要性,详细阐述了如何检测Android和iOS应用中第三方SDK调用的隐私权限,包括必要步骤、工具推荐及实际应用建议,帮助开发者提升应用隐私保护能力。

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

引言

随着《个人信息保护法》的深入实施和用户对隐私保护意识的增强,移动应用隐私合规已成为开发者必须面对的重要课题。第三方SDK(软件开发工具包)作为现代应用开发的重要组成部分,其调用的隐私权限直接关系到用户隐私的安全。本文将简明扼要地介绍如何检测第三方SDK调用的隐私权限,帮助开发者提升应用的隐私合规性。

一、隐私合规的重要性

隐私合规不仅是法律要求,更是赢得用户信任的关键。根据《个人信息保护法》及相关政策规定,APP及其集成的第三方SDK必须明确告知用户信息的收集、使用及共享情况,并征得用户同意。未经用户同意擅自收集、使用个人信息将面临法律责任和用户信任危机。

二、检测第三方SDK隐私权限的步骤

1. 审查SDK文档与隐私政策

首先,开发者应仔细阅读第三方SDK的官方文档和隐私政策,了解SDK可能调用的隐私权限及其用途。这有助于初步判断SDK是否符合隐私合规要求。

2. 使用专业工具进行检测

对于已嵌入应用的SDK,开发者可以使用专业的隐私合规检测工具进行扫描和分析。这些工具能够自动识别并报告SDK调用的隐私权限,帮助开发者快速定位问题。

推荐工具

  • Android平台:PermissionMonitor、HeGuiChecker等。这些工具通过Hook技术监控隐私权限的调用情况,并提供详细的报告。
  • iOS平台:AppScanner、PrivacyKit等。这些工具能够分析iOS应用的隐私权限使用情况,并给出改进建议。

3. 编写测试用例进行验证

除了使用专业工具外,开发者还可以编写针对特定隐私权限的测试用例,模拟用户操作场景,验证SDK在实际使用过程中是否遵循了隐私合规原则。

4. 审查代码和日志

对于关键功能或疑似违规的SDK,开发者可以进一步审查代码和日志,查找潜在的隐私泄露风险。特别是要注意那些未经用户同意就擅自收集、使用或共享用户信息的行为。

三、实际应用建议

1. 最小化权限申请

开发者应遵循最小必要原则,仅申请实现业务功能所必需的隐私权限。对于非必要的权限,应避免申请或及时移除。

2. 透明化隐私政策

应用的隐私政策应明确告知用户信息的收集、使用及共享情况,并征得用户同意。对于第三方SDK的隐私政策,开发者也应在应用中予以链接或展示,确保用户能够充分了解。

3. 定期更新与审核

随着SDK版本的更新和隐私政策的调整,开发者应定期更新并审核应用的隐私合规性。对于新引入的SDK或功能变更较大的SDK,应重新进行隐私权限的检测和评估。

4. 加强用户教育与引导

开发者应加强用户隐私保护意识的教育和引导,通过弹窗提示、隐私设置等方式告知用户如何保护自己的隐私信息。

四、结语

隐私合规是移动应用开发不可忽视的重要环节。通过审查SDK文档与隐私政策、使用专业工具进行检测、编写测试用例进行验证以及审查代码和日志等措施,开发者可以有效提升应用的隐私合规性。同时,遵循最小化权限申请、透明化隐私政策、定期更新与审核以及加强用户教育与引导等实际应用建议,将有助于赢得用户的信任和支持。

article bottom image

相关文章推荐

发表评论

图片